Readability and Mobile Optimization

One concern when using a decorative creative font is readability on mobile devices. Most users will view our campaign on smartphones, where screen real estate is limited. Klausers handles this well, provided you follow basic design principles. Because it is a blackletter font, the intricate details can get lost if the text is too small. We ensured that all Klausers text was large enough to be read without zooming.

We also paid close attention to contrast. On dark backgrounds, the white strokes of Klausers popped effectively. On light backgrounds, we used a deep charcoal or black to ensure sharp edges. Avoiding low-contrast combinations is key to maintaining message clarity. For fast-scrolling feeds, we kept the copy short. Klausers is not designed for long paragraphs; it is designed for impact. By limiting its use to titles and labels, we ensured that the audience could grasp the message instantly, even while scrolling quickly.

Strategic Font Pairing

To maximize the effectiveness of Klausers, pairing it correctly is essential. A blackletter italic font has a strong presence, so it needs a partner that does not compete for attention. We experimented with several combinations before settling on a geometric sans serif. This modern typography system provided a neutral base that allowed Klausers to stand out.

You might also consider pairing it with a simple serif font for a more editorial look, though this requires careful balancing of weights. Avoid pairing it with another script font or handwritten font, as the competing styles can create visual chaos. The goal is harmony, not competition. By keeping the supporting fonts clean and understated, you let the unique characters of Klausers do the heavy lifting. This approach ensures that your brand identity remains cohesive and professional.
